爬虫如何获取海外静态IP? 动态IP代理和静态IP代理如何选择?

一、爬虫获取海外静态IP的方法

(一)购买海外静态IP服务

选择可靠的服务提供商
在网络上有不少提供海外静态IP的代理商。首先要考察其信誉度,可以查看用户评价、行业口碑等。例如,一些知名的公司通常会有多年的运营历史,它们在全球多个地区拥有数据中心。像Luminati、Smartproxy等公司,它们的服务覆盖了很多热门国家和地区。
还要注意提供商的网络稳定性和安全性。稳定的网络能保证爬虫任务顺利进行,不会频繁出现IP被封或网络中断的情况。安全方面,要确保提供商不会泄露用户的数据信息。
确定所需的IP类型和数量
根据爬虫的应用场景确定IP的类型。如果是针对某个特定国家或地区的网站进行数据采集,比如要爬取美国本土的一些电商网站,那就选择美国地区的相关IP。
对于数量的需求也要考虑好。如果爬虫的并发量较大,就需要更多的静态IP。例如,一个大规模的舆情监测爬虫,可能需要同时使用几十个甚至上百个静态IP来提高采集效率。
(二)租用虚拟专用服务器(VPS)

基于云平台租用
像亚马逊云服务(AWS)、谷歌云(Google Cloud)等云平台。这些平台在全球许多地方都有数据中心,可以提供不同地区的IP地址。
首先要注册账户,选择合适的计算实例。在选择时,要考虑实例的性能、存储等资源是否满足爬虫的需求。例如,如果爬虫需要处理大量的数据,就需要选择具有较高内存和较大存储空间的实例。
然后配置网络,将VPS的IP地址设置为静态IP。不过租用VPS可能需要一定的技术知识来安装和配置相关的网络环境以及爬虫运行的操作系统环境等。
(三)利用数据中心提供的服务

一些数据中心直接提供海外静态IP服务。这就需要联系各个数据中心,了解他们的IP地址资源情况以及相关的租用政策和价格。例如,欧洲的一些数据中心可能针对欧洲本土的网站有独特的IP优势,而且在法律和服务条款方面可能与亚洲的数据中心有所不同。
二、动态IP代理与静态IP代理的特点

(一)动态IP代理

特点
动态IP的特点是IP地址会在一定时间内不断变化。它有成本较低的优势。对于一些小规模的、对IP多样性要求不高的爬虫任务比较适合。例如,只是简单的信息查询型的爬虫,每次查询使用不同的IP,不容易被目标网站完全识别和封禁。
然而,由于IP的动态性,每次启动爬虫任务时可能需要重新获取IP,而且在使用过程中可能会遇到之前用过的IP再次出现的情况,这就增加了被封禁的风险。
应用场景
它适用于短期的、低频的、对精准定位要求不高的数据采集。比如在一个网页上收集公开的、不涉及权限控制的普通文章内容。
(二)静态IP代理

特点
静态IP是固定不变的。这使得它在目标网站看来就像是一个稳定的用户访问源。对于需要长期稳定访问的网站特别有用。例如,一个需要定期登录某个会员制网站获取特定数据的爬虫,使用静态IP可以避免频繁的登录验证重置等问题。
但是,静态IP的成本相对较高,而且如果IP被目标网站发现异常活动,如爬取频率过高,很容易被封禁,因为它是固定的一个访问源。
应用场景
适合于需要长期稳定的、对IP地址有较高信任度的网站的数据采集。比如采集特定银行的金融数据,这些银行网站通常对IP的安全性要求很高,稳定的静态IP更符合需求。
三、根据具体需求选择代理类型的考量因素

(一)爬虫的目标网站特性

频繁更新与登录要求
如果目标网站需要频繁登录,如一些社交媒体平台的内部数据采集,静态IP可能更好。因为频繁登录在动态IP下可能会触发异常登录提示。而对于一些更新较快的新闻资讯网站,只要不涉及登录和复杂的权限控制,动态IP就可以满足需求。
数据敏感性与安全性
当爬取的数据涉及高度机密信息,如金融、医疗等领域的数据,目标网站通常对安全性要求极高。静态IP在建立信任关系方面可能更有优势,因为它看起来更像是一个合法稳定的用户。
(二)爬虫的任务规模与频率

大规模和高频爬取
对于大规模的、高频次的爬虫任务,如果使用动态IP,由于IP的频繁更换可能会导致任务效率降低,而且容易被识别为恶意爬虫。此时静态IP更好,但需要合理的控制爬取频率,避免被封。如果是小规模、低频次的爬虫,动态IP的成本效益更高。
(三)成本预算

经济考量
如果预算有限,动态IP是一个更经济的选择,尤其是对于一些非重要性的、简单的数据采集任务。但需要注意平衡成本与任务风险,过于低价的代理可能也存在网络质量差、安全性低等问题。而静态IP代理虽然成本高,但在某些场景下是为了确保任务的顺利进行而必须投入的。
四、实际操作中的注意事项

(一)遵守法律法规

不同国家和地区的法律
在使用海外IP进行爬虫操作时,一定要遵守当地的法律法规。例如,有些国家对数据的保护非常严格,未经授权采集其公民的个人信息可能面临严重的法律后果。所以在进行数据采集之前,要深入研究目标网站所在国家的相关法律规定。
(二)防范网络安全风险
验证代理的真实性
无论是选择动态IP代理还是静态IP代理,都要验证代理的真实性。因为网络上存在大量的虚假代理,可能会泄露爬虫的相关数据或者导致IP被恶意利用。可以通过一些专业的工具或者联系代理提供商进行验证。
避免被封禁的策略
运用合理的爬虫技术,如设置合适的访问间隔、模拟人类的浏览行为等。即使使用静态IP,也不能毫无节制地进行爬取。同时,可以采用分布式爬虫技术,分散采集压力,减少单个IP被封禁的风险。
你可能喜欢
04-30
2021年04月30日10时 国内最新http/https免费代理IP
2021-04-30
03-31
2021年03月31日18时 国内最新http/https免费代理IP
2021-03-31
免费试用
联系我们 联系我们
快代理小程序

快代理小程序

在线咨询 客服热线